What is the average loan amount at Broward College?

For the academic year 2022-2023, total 216 full-time, first-time students (8% of all freshmen) have received student loans (federal or other source). For all undergraduate students, total 2,666 students (9% of all students) have received federal student loans and the average loan amount is $3,837 at Broward College.
